You will join a team of data scientists and data analysts who are responsible for building the pricing engine on our pricing platform. We build the algorithms that find the optimal combination of prices to achieve multiple targets, given multiple constraints and uncertain future outcomes.
As a Senior Data Scientist, you will apply your expertise and skills to improve our value measurements, produce financial forecasts, and build out our pricing engine capability. In support of these goals you will be conducting research and analysis, problem solving with the team, prototyping solutions, improving our pricing engine optimization algorithms, and reporting out on our measures. You will be part of a team supporting these goals as well.
